How Vellclox CV Dry Syrup works:
Vellclox CV Dry Syrup unites amoxicillin, a bacterial growth inhibitor, and clavulanic acid, a beta-lactamase inhibitor. Amoxicillin disrupts bacterial cell wall synthesis, hindering bacterial survival. Clavulanic acid counters bacterial resistance mechanisms, boosting amoxicillin's effectiveness.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holSAFE
There are no known adverse interactions between Vellclox CV Dry Syrup and alcohol consumption.
PregnancyS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The use of Vellclox CV Dry Syrup in pregnancy is generally regarded as safe. Preclinical trials in animals revealed minimal or no negative impacts on fetal development; however, data from human trials are currently scarce.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Dry syrup Vellclox CV poses no known breastfeeding risk. Research in humans indicates minimal to negligible drug transfer via breast milk, presenting no identified harm to infants.
DrivingUNSAFE
Driving ability may be impaired by side effects of Vellclox CV Dry Syrup. These side effects can include allergic reactions, dizziness, or seizures, rendering you incapable of safe driving.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ney impairment should use Vellclox CV Dry Syrup cautiously, potentially requiring a modified dosage. Physician consultation is advised. Vellclox CV Dry Syrup is contraindicated in patients with severe kidney disease.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should use Vellclox CV Dry Syrup c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Consult a physician for guidance. Liver function should be regularly assessed during treatment.
